Output 3660686efce29874d38e696fc07c4e90836d6135f75c8c52204ebd60df7f6f7b:1

value
159555971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 324413eb034ea4d54875ba16d9562c5f8facd790 OP_EQUAL
address
36GoGGGbkEKo7T2tFAfWevztRAKWEJgAKa
transaction
3660686efce29874d38e696fc07c4e90836d6135f75c8c52204ebd60df7f6f7b
spent
true